Jan. 8, 2026 Nesbitt scored a goal and added two assists in OHL Windsor's 9-1 win over Erie on Thursday. - Nesbitt has three goals and eight assists over his last seven outings. The 18-year-old forward should benefit from Windsor bolstering their roster recently as they try to stay competitive at the top of the OHL. Nesbitt now has 12 goals and 34 points through 30 appearances this season. None
Dec. 18, 2025 Nesbitt scored a goal and added an assist in OHL Windsor's 6-2 win over Sault Ste. Marie on Thursday. - This was Nesbitt's first multi-point effort since his five-point game Nov. 8. The Flyers prospect is up to 10 goals and 16 helpers through 25 appearances, putting him just over a point-per-game pace. His offense hasn't exploded this year, but he is showing decent consistency in his first campaign since being drafted 12th overall back in June. None
Nov. 8, 2025 Nesbitt scored a goal and added four assists in OHL Windsor's 6-3 win over Brampton on Saturday. - Nesbitt had his best game of the season in this win. He's up to six goals and 10 assists through 14 appearances for the Spitfires this season. The Flyers prospect also has 44 shots on net and a plus-6 rating so far. Nesbitt continues to be a creative player who should have a future in Philadelphia in a few years. None
Oct. 18, 2025 Nesbitt scored a goal on nine shots and added two assists in OHL Windsor's 5-3 loss to Sarnia on Saturday. - Nesbitt was a star player even in a loss. The 12th overall pick from 2025 (Flyers) has three goals and eight points over eight contests to begin this season. He put up 25 goals and 39 assists in 65 regular-season outings in his draft year, a massive jump from 18 points in 58 games the year before. He's still got skating to work on, but he's already won a majority of his faceoffs in five of eight contests this year, so he's taking care of business as a center. None
